In a large mixing bowl, combine the gluten-free flour, sugar, instant yeast, xanthan gum, and salt. Whisk together until well combined.
In a small saucepan over low heat, warm the milk and butter until the butter is melted. Remove from heat and let cool to lukewarm temperature.
Whisk the egg and vanilla extract into the lukewarm milk mixture.
Gradually add the liquid ingredients to the dry ingredients, mixing with a wooden spoon or a stand mixer with a dough hook on medium speed. Mix until a soft dough forms.
Cover the bowl with a clean cloth and let the dough rise in a warm place for about 1 hour or until it has doubled in size.
Once the dough has risen, turn it out onto a lightly floured surface. Roll the dough to a thickness of about 1/2 inch.
Using a round cutter (about 2.5 inches in diameter), cut out circles of dough. Gather any scraps, re-roll, and cut out additional circles.
Cover the dough circles with a cloth and let them rest for 10 minutes.
In a deep saucepan or deep fryer, heat vegetable oil to 350°F (180°C).
Carefully fry a few doughnuts at a time, about 2–3 minutes per side, or until golden brown. Use a slotted spoon to remove and drain them on a wire rack lined with paper towels.
Let the doughnuts cool slightly. Using a piping bag with a tip or a syringe, fill each doughnut with approximately 1 tablespoon of jam.
Dust the cooled and filled doughnuts generously with powdered sugar.
Serve immediately for best taste and texture.
